#f0a604 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f0a604 is composed of 94.1% red, 65.1%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.8% magenta, 98.3%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 41.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 47.8%. #f0a604 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ff08 with #e14d00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9900.

#f0a604 color description : Vivid orange.

#f0a604 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f0a604 has RGB values of R:240, G:166,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.98,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15771140.

Shades and Tints of #f0a604

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080600 is the darkest color, while #fffb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f0a604

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7c75 is the less saturated color, while #f0a604 is the most saturated one.
